xcode6 启动图像资产目录

xcode6 launch image-assets catalogue

为了让我们的通用应用程序适合所有设备,以便 iPhone6 的相同图像将在 iPhone5 上缩放以看起来相同,我们已将默认值添加到项目中启动图像,

Default-568h@2x
Default-667h@2x
Default-736h@3x

但模拟器不会在 iPhone5 上缩放图像,因此它们在 iPhone6 上看起来 不错 ,但在 5 上它们相互覆盖,因为没有缩放。

我被告知还要在 assets catalogue 中设置它们,以便 iPhone5 到 缩放 应用图像。

但是当您打开资产目录时,您没有我在此处显示的所有上述默认图像的占位符(对于 iphone5、6、6+),而只是: iphone portrait(retina and 2x)iPad portrait and landscape.

  1. 你在哪里设置Default-568h@2xDefault-667h@2xDefault-736h@3x??
  2. 这可能是 iPhone5 没有扩展我们的应用资产的原因吗?

你看,你应该打开属性检查器,选择你想要支持的选项,然后拖动所需分辨率的图像,当你使用资产目录时,图像的名称并不重要,命名为你想要的。